Local Weather Risks in Knox City

🌪️

Triggers

Severe thunderstorms with high winds can damage roofs and siding. Prolonged rain events can saturate foundations and seep into basements or crawlspaces. Rapid temperature swings may stress plumbing systems, causing leaks behind walls.

📅

Seasonal Risks

Mold emergencies in Knox City spike during spring and fall when heavy rainfall is most common. Summer heat and humidity can also accelerate mold growth after any moisture event. Winter freeze-thaw cycles may cause pipe bursts that lead to hidden water damage.

🏚️

Disaster Scenarios

After a severe storm or flood, standing water and high humidity create ideal conditions for mold to take hold within 24-48 hours. Freeze events that burst pipes can flood interior spaces. Extended power outages may leave dehumidifiers and sump pumps offline, allowing moisture to accumulate unnoticed.

Emergency Prevention Tips

  • Address any leaks or water intrusion immediately — don't wait for visible mold to appear
  • Keep humidity levels below 50% using dehumidifiers, especially in basements and crawlspaces
  • Ensure proper ventilation in bathrooms, kitchens, and laundry areas with exhaust fans
  • Inspect roof, gutters, and downspouts before and after storm seasons to prevent water entry
  • Check under sinks, around appliances, and near water heaters regularly for slow leaks
  • After any flooding or water damage, dry affected areas completely within 24-48 hours

Emergency Service FAQs

Common questions about emergency mold remediation in Knox City

When is mold considered an emergency?

Mold becomes an emergency when it is spreading rapidly, covering large areas, or following a significant water intrusion event like a flood or burst pipe. Health symptoms in occupants — such as persistent coughing, sneezing, headaches, or worsening asthma — also warrant urgent attention. If you can see or smell mold after a water event, act quickly.

How quickly does mold grow after water damage?

Mold can begin growing within 24 to 48 hours of moisture exposure. This is why rapid drying and professional remediation are critical after any flood, leak, or spill. The longer moisture sits, the more extensive and costly the mold problem becomes.

Can I handle mold removal myself?

Small patches (under 10 sq ft) may be manageable with proper safety gear and cleaning solutions. However, larger infestations, hidden mold, or mold caused by contaminated water (sewage or floodwater) require professional remediation. DIY removal can release spores and make the problem worse.

Does homeowners insurance cover mold remediation?

Coverage varies widely by policy. Mold caused by a covered peril (like a burst pipe or storm damage) may be included, but many policies have limits or exclusions for mold. Mold from flooding typically requires separate flood insurance. Always verify your coverage and document the damage thoroughly.

What happens during professional mold remediation?

Professionals typically begin with containment and air filtration to prevent spore spread, then remove affected materials (drywall, insulation, carpet), dry the area completely, treat surfaces with antimicrobial solutions, and finally test air quality to confirm the mold is gone. The process depends on the extent of contamination.

How do I know if mold is behind my walls?

Signs of hidden mold include persistent musty odors, unexplained allergy symptoms, peeling wallpaper or paint, warped walls, or discoloration. If you've had a leak or flood and smell something musty, mold may be growing inside wall cavities. Professional inspection with moisture meters and borescopes can confirm.
